#24bb84 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#24bb84 is composed of 14.1% red, 73.3% green and 51.8%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 80.7% cyan, 0% magenta, 29.4% yellow and 26.7% black. It has a hue angle of 158.1 degrees, a saturation of 67.7% and a lightness of 43.7%. #24bb84 color hex could be obtained by blending #48ffff with #007709. Closest websafe color is: #33cc99.

Shades and Tints of #24bb84

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#010604 is the darkest color, while #f5fdfa is the lightest one.

Tones of #24bb84

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#697671 is the less saturated color, while #02dd8d is the most saturated one.
